For the 2025-26 school year, there are 2 public elementary schools serving 21 students in Educational Service Unit 13 School District.
Public Elementary Schools in Educational Service Unit 13 School District have a diversity score of 0.51, which is less than the Nebraska public elementary school average of 0.58.
Minority enrollment is 67%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is more than the Nebraska public elementary school average of 39% (majority Hispanic).

District Revenue and Spending
The revenue/student of $209,417 is higher than the state median of $15,484. The school district revenue/student has grown by 34% over four school years.
The school district's spending/student of $238,500 is higher than the state median of $16,797. The school district spending/student has grown by 34% over four school years.
